#18fce5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18fce5 is composed of 9.4% red, 98.8%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.1%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 173.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 54.1%. #18fce5 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#00f9cb.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#18fce5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18fce5 has RGB values of R:24, G:252,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1637605.

Shades and Tints of #18fce5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fffd is the lightest one.
